Frequently asked questions about Weissenbach
Where is Weissenbach?
Weissenbach is a ski resort in South Tyrol, Italy, at coordinates 46.7700, 11.3700.
How many lifts does Weissenbach have?
Weissenbach has 1 lifts, serving 77 ac of skiable terrain.
How high is Weissenbach?
Weissenbach has a peak elevation of 1,433 m, a base elevation of 1,372 m and a vertical drop of 61 m.
